.image-guide[data-v-49924edc]{width:100%;height:100%;overflow:hidden;position:relative;-webkit-tap-highlight-color:transparent}.image-container[data-v-49924edc]{width:100%;height:100%;overflow-y:auto;overflow-x:hidden;position:relative;-webkit-overflow-scrolling:touch;background-color:#f5f5f5}.image-container img[data-v-49924edc]{width:100%;height:auto;display:block;user-select:none;-webkit-user-select:none;pointer-events:none}.click-area[data-v-49924edc]{position:absolute;transition:background-color .2s;pointer-events:auto!important;touch-action:manipulation}.click-area[data-v-49924edc]:active{background-color:hsla(0,0%,100%,.1)!important}.debug-info[data-v-49924edc]{position:absolute;top:0;left:0;background:rgba(0,0,0,.7)!important;color:#fff!important;padding:.05333rem .10667rem;border-radius:.05333rem;font-size:.26667rem;white-space:nowrap;transform:translateY(-100%);z-index:1000!important;pointer-events:none}.click-area[style*="rgba(255, 0, 0"][data-v-49924edc]{background-color:rgba(255,0,0,.3)!important;border:.02667rem solid #00f!important}.loading[data-v-49924edc]{position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);z-index:1000}@media (max-width:768px){.click-area[data-v-49924edc]{min-width:.53333rem;min-height:.53333rem}.debug-info[data-v-49924edc]{font-size:.21333rem;padding:.02667rem .05333rem}}.home[data-v-6d73a6ca]{width:100%;height:100vh;margin:0;padding:0;position:relative;overflow:hidden;box-sizing:border-box;display:flex;flex-direction:column}.image-guide[data-v-6d73a6ca]{flex:1;width:100%}.popup-content[data-v-6d73a6ca]{height:100%;display:flex;flex-direction:column;background-color:#efefef}.popup-header[data-v-6d73a6ca]{position:relative;height:1.2rem;display:flex;align-items:center;justify-content:center}.popup-title[data-v-6d73a6ca]{font-size:.48rem;font-weight:600;color:#333}.close-btn[data-v-6d73a6ca]{position:absolute;right:.4rem;top:50%;transform:translateY(-50%);width:.8rem;height:.8rem;display:flex;align-items:center;justify-content:center;cursor:pointer}.popup-image[data-v-6d73a6ca]{width:100%;height:auto;object-fit:contain;border-radius:.21333rem}.popup-footer[data-v-6d73a6ca]{padding:0 .4rem .4rem .4rem;background-color:#efefef;display:flex;gap:.26667rem}.buy-btn[data-v-6d73a6ca]{flex:2;height:1.22667rem;font-size:.42667rem;background-color:#ff411f;color:#fff;border:none}